I would like to write about the Inciting incident, whic is what I am sprucing up right now. To me the inciting inciting is a moment in the story where the protagonist ieither forced to c through circumstance or the protagonist (He, she or it.) effects the change. In either case, that is what propels the story to it’ end, I think I given the example Luke Skywalker being perfectly content to farm with his relatives until the Imperial come and kill them, destroying the farm in the process. Luke then joins the rebellion and the rest history. In any case the inciting incident is all about change. That is what I wanted to get across.
